House Priceson Wrygarth Avenue

Sale prices range from £196,444 for 3 bedroom freehold houses with a garden (710 ft2) to £251,733 for 3 bedroom freehold houses with a garden (1,114 ft2) .

Monthly rental prices range from £1,114 pcm for 3 bed houses to £1,315 pcm for 3 bed houses.

The gross rental yield is between 6.3% and 6.8%.

The average value per square foot is £265.

Sales History
on Wrygarth Avenue, Brough, HU15

The last sale was on 27th February 2025 for £172,500 and since then the market in the area has increased by 0.8%. The street has had a total of 38 sales since 1995.

Wrygarth Avenue, Brough, HU15 has seen 3 sales in the last three years and no sales in the last twelve months.
